Some foods like meat will taste better when browned before cooking. Other foods need to be cooked separately and ahead of time. Instead of doing this step before you eat, take care of it before you freeze.

And when you can, speed up prep work by using your Instant Pot. For example, use the sauté function for browning meat. Or pressure cook then store foods like rice, beans, or bone broth. Leave other foods that you can easily add at the time of cooking like a can of tomatoes in the cupboard.

Instant Pot Roast Beef And Potatoes

Chicken and fish arent the only meats you can cook from frozen even frozen hearty, rich beef turns out yummy in the Instant Pot. Youll find just that with this Instant Pot roast beef and potatoes recipe.

Any hearty cut of beef works here, from chuck roast to brisket. This roast gets doused in broth, onions, salt, pepper, rosemary, garlic, and red pepper flakes. It cooks for 90 minutes longer than many pressure cooker recipes, but way less time than a roast in the oven or slow cooker.

To make a quick carrot and potato medley to accompany your roast, simply remove the roast and its drippings , and throw in cubed potatoes and carrots. Add water and salt, and cook them for four minutes. Thats all it takes!

How To Reheat Cooked And Frozen Instant Pot Meals

I like to reheat a frozen Instant Pot meal right in your pressure cooker. The steam and heat ensures that items that tend to dry out stay moist and fresh tasting.

To reheat a frozen meal in a 6-quart pressure cooker: Place a trivet and 1 cup of water in the pressure cooking pot. To reheat a frozen meal in an 8-quart pressure cooker: Because the 8-quart is bigger, I generally recommend using 1 1/2 to 2 cups water in the bottom of the pressure cooking potespecially if youre reheating longer cooking items.

Place your food in an ovenproof dish on top of the trivet.

  • If Im reheating a smaller portion, I generally use my 7×3-inch aluminum cake pan.
  • If Im reheating a large portion and I need a deeper dish, I love using the cooking pot from my Instant Pot Mini inside my 6-quart pressure cooker.

Lock the lid in place. Select High Pressure and an appropriate cook time for the size of your item. I like to start with 5 minutes at High Pressure, but larger meals, like whole cuts of meat, will take longer.

When the cook time ends, use a quick pressure release and check the temperature of your dish inside the pressure cooker.

Note: You may need to return the pot to pressure for another few minutes if your dinner isnt piping hot yet. Or if its close, you can always leave the top off and select Sauté to continue warming your food through.

How Long To Cook Frozen Pork Tenderloin In The Pressure Cooker

  • Since we are cooking frozen meat the cooking time will be longer than normal.
  • As a general rule, I like to cook 30 minutes per pound for frozen pork tenderloin on high pressure, and it turns out great.
  • For fresh or thawed meat, cook for 20 minutes per pound on the high-pressure setting.
  • Please note, you will have to allow for an additional 10 minutes of NPR .

Layered Reheating From Frozen Ie Combine Both Methods Described Above

1. For example place a lump of curry straight in the inner pot after coating it with water, place a tall trivet in the inner pot, and the second frozen dish in a container on top of the trivet. Lock the lid in. Steam Release Handle pointing to Sealing. Manual, 15 minutes , either natural or quick release. I tend to do natural when layered like this.

Note that in newer, more powerful, Instant Pots, as little as 5 minutes with 5 minutes NPR does the trick . Play with the timings.

Ways To Cook Meat From Frozen In Your Instant Pot

How To Cook From Frozen in Your Instant Pot {+free cheat ...

You get home from a long day of work and realize you havent thawed anything for dinner. What do you do? Grab takeout? Scrounge up a sad meal of whatever you can find in the pantry?

Have you tried, well, cooking the frozen food you have?

Conventionally, weve been taught that we have to thaw food before cooking it, but its completely safe to cook meat from frozen, and, when done properly, it still results in a hearty, satisfying, and tasty meal.

When cooking from frozen, you have to account for some extra cooking time about 50 percent more. However, if you use an electric, programmable pressure cooker, like the Instant Pot, that added time can actually be negligible.

Were talking boneless, skinless chicken breasts and salmon filets that can be cooked from frozen in around 10 to 15 minutes. You can even make whole chickens and pot roasts with frozen meat in a fraction of the time it would take in the oven or slow cooker.

Converting Slow Cooker Recipes To Instant Pot Recipes:

Many of our favourite recipes are freezer to crock pot recipes. If you want to use one of those recipes in the Instant Pot, you can, but you will have to adjust the times significantly.

Things cook much quicker with pressure cooking. In a slow cooker recipe that calls for 8 hours of cook time on low , the cook time in the Instant Pot in the sealed setting will be 25-30 minutes. You will of course need to allow extra minutes for the pressure to release.

Instant Pots need liquid to cook things properly, so if your original recipe doesnt have at least one cup of liquid , youll have to add some.

Dont add freezer to slow cooker recipes that have milk or dairy in them . You can add the milk or dairy in at the end, but because of the high pressure, you dont want to include them for the full cook time.

One last note about this: Instant Pots can also function as a slow cooker, so if you only have an Instant Pot, its easy to use your crock pot recipes in there using that feature.

Instant Pot Lemon Garlic Butter Pork Tenderloin

Remove the silverskin from 2 pork tenderloins, then place in a gallon zip-top bag fitted over an Instant Pot or electric pressure cooker insert. Add 3/4 cup low-sodium chicken broth, 2 teaspoons kosher salt, the finely grated zest and juice of 1 medium lemon, 4 smashed garlic cloves,and 1 stick cubed unsalted butter. Seal and freeze until solid in the bag , at least 6 hours or overnight.

To cook, remove frozen ingredients from the bag and place back into the Instant Pot. Cook under HIGH pressure for 10 minutes. Let the pressure naturally release for 5 minutes, then quick release any remaining pressure. Serve the pork sliced 1/2-inch thick, with the cooking liquid, black pepper, and lemon slices if desired.

Cooking Time As Determined By Weight

  • 14 oz. chicken breast should be cooked at 15 minutes manual high pressure , plus 5 minutes natural pressure release
  • 12-13 oz. chicken breast should be cooked at 14 minutes MHP, plus 5 minutes NPR
  • 11-12 oz. chicken breast should be cooked at 13 minutes MHP, plus 5 minutes NPR
  • 7-9 oz. chicken breast should be cooked at 11 minutes MHP, plus 5 minutes NPR

As all meat does, the chicken will continue to cook while it is resting, and this is a good thing. After the chicken has finished cooking in the Instant Pot and the pressure has been released, check the temperature. It should ideally be around 160ºF or so. Close the lid, and let the chicken sit for an additional 5 minutes. The temperature will continue to rise as the chicken rests. Double-check one more time that the temperature has risen to 165ºF after it has rested, and remove from the Instant Pot, while you make the pan sauce.

Quick Tip: If for some reason the chicken is below 155ºF once it has finished cooking, you can close the lid and cook the chicken on manual high pressure for 2 more minutes, with a quick release.

For sure its a delicate balance when cooking chicken between making sure its fully cooked, but not overcooked!
